Public 18-hole courses
 

Sandpiper - One of the most beautiful courses anywhere, Sandpiper provides breathtaking views and expert-level play.  The only ocean-front course between Los Angeles and Pebble Beach, this is a 'must play' for locals and visitors alike.
Rancho San Marcos - This high-ranking course was once a ranch.  It now provides serious golf in a very private, valley setting. Rumor has it there are more eagles in the air than there are on the course!
 
Santa Barbara Golf Club - Owned and operated by the city of Santa Barbara, this course serves up over 100,000 rounds of golf each year. With a full range of services and convenient location, it's easy to understand.
Glen Annie - A local favorite, this course is known for its unique services.  It is listed as one of six 'environmentally friendly' courses in California.  The Frog Bar & Grill, a popular restaurant, takes full advantage of the fabulous views found throughout this course.
 

9-Hole Courses & Practice Facilities

 
Ocean Meadows - This course boasts regulation play, excellent prices, professional instruction and practice facilities.  It is centrally located near UCSB and the Calle Real Shopping Plaza.
Twin Lakes - Well noted for its well-lit driving range, this 9-hole course offers all of the amenities of a high-quality practice facility at excellent prices.
